This bill amends section 559.952 of the Florida Statutes, which pertains to the Financial Technology Sandbox and the confidentiality of certain records held by the Office of Financial Regulation. Specifically, it removes the scheduled repeal of the exemption that allows certain information related to Financial Technology Sandbox applications to remain confidential and exempt from public records requirements. The information that remains confidential includes reasons why existing laws prevent the availability of innovative financial products or services, evaluation factors, and plans for testing and monitoring these products.

Additionally, the bill clarifies that while the confidential information may be shared with appropriate state and federal agencies for investigative purposes, the Office of Financial Regulation is still permitted to disclose summaries of the innovative financial products or services. The act is set to take effect on October 1, 2025.
